The sector
These firms hold stakes in banks, insurers and hydropower companies, so their results are largely the results of what they own.
That makes them a proxy for the market rather than a bet on one business, and it makes their book value the number to read first.
Before you buy: You are buying a portfolio you did not pick. Check what the holding company actually owns before treating it as diversification.
